The 2018 NFL preseason concludes this week with all games on Thursday that all kick off around 7:00 in each stadium’s local time. Umpire Barry Anderson and field judge Brad Rogers  will be trying out for the referee position to finalize the four total tryouts for this season. In the second week of the preseason, Scott Novak and Adrian Hill had their tryouts with the white hat, and they worked the entire game at the referee position, so expect Anderson and Rogers to do the same. Also, field judge Dave Hawkshaw of the CFL will be working in Baltimore on Thursday as part of the interleague exchange program.

All times Eastern. Live games on NFL Network will be telecast on local stations only in both teams’ markets. Bill Vinovich’s crew is off this week.
